And in the merits of Umar by Ibn Abu Dunya, it is mentioned that the earth trembled during the era of Umar.

So he struck his hand on it and said.

What is wrong with you? What is wrong with you? But if it were the Day of Resurrection, its news would have been heard. I heard the Messenger of Allah (peace be upon him) say.

When it is the Day of Resurrection, there is not a forearm's length or a handspan in it except that it will speak.

And Imam Ahmad narrated from Safiya, she said: 'The city trembled during the era of Umar.'

He said: 'O people, what is this? What has occurred so fast? If it returns, I will not dwell with you in it.'

And Ka'b said: 'Indeed, the earth is shaken when sins are committed in it, and it trembles in fear of the Lord, Glory be to His Majesty, that He may see upon it.'

And Umar ibn Abdulaziz wrote to the cities: 'As for after, indeed this tremor is something that Allah, the Mighty and Majestic, admonishes His servants with.'
